Sony Group Corp

TECHNOLOGY · CONSUMER ELECTRONICS · USA

Sony Group Corporation designs, develops, produces and sells electronic equipment, instruments and devices for the consumer, professional and industrial markets worldwide. The company is headquartered in Tokyo, Japan.

ViaSat Inc

TECHNOLOGY · COMMUNICATION EQUIPMENT · USA

Viasat, Inc. provides worldwide broadband and communications products and services. The company is headquartered in Carlsbad, California.
